Neala Bergin

Pyraminx · top 16.2% of 129,321 all-time · competing since April 2025 · 2025BERG10

Neala Bergin has been competing for a year. Her best event is the Pyraminx: a personal-best single of 5.46, set at UCD Cube Days 2025, puts her in the top 16.2% of the 129,321 people who have ever been ranked in the event, and 195th in Ireland. Across 3 competitions since April 2025, she has put 68 official solves on the record across three events. Solve to solve, her 3×3 times vary about 15% around a typical one, an early reading from 5 counted rounds. Her 2×2 best has come down from 5.16 in April 2025 to 4.10, a 21% improvement. Neala has entered three competitions, more competitions than 69% of everyone who has ever competed.
